How this return was calculated

We sum the value of all unclaimed prizes ($1,663,180) and divide by the estimated number of unsold tickets (546,211), assuming winning and losing tickets sell at the same rate. That gives an expected return of $3.04 per $5 ticket — $0.61 back per $1 played, or an expected loss of $1.96 per ticket.

Ticket counts come from the Washington's Lottery published print run (~3,159,000 tickets).
